Subject: New "Meridian Plus" tier — heads up

Hi all,

Quick note before Thursday's exec sync: we're greenlighting the Meridian Plus subscription tier for a soft launch next quarter. Finance folks, please start modelling the revenue split against the legacy Standard plan — early trials at our Culverton pilot suggest roughly 18% uptake. Nothing public yet, so keep this off shared channels. The strategic thinking is summarised just below.

confidential, hawip-yahag: Istaxix Works plans to raise the Silir list price by 64.9 percent in October. The finance team signed off on a budget of $57.9 million for Project Raleth. The renewal with Goroxax Group closes at $25.0 million a year, 56.0 percent below the last contract. Project Silion slips by one quarter because of the supplier delay.

// Heads up, support folks: this client localizes date formats
// via the Tempo service before anything renders in tickets.
// If a customer sees raw ISO strings, the client below failed
// to init — check this config first. The client needs the
// internal Tempo key, which goes right here.

API key for bageg-kajef: vxb2-ss

ALERT: Dark-mode regression — Vantage Admin Dashboard

Severity: medium. The dark-mode toggle renders unreadable text in the billing and audit panels after build 412. Root cause is a theme-token override shipped in the Nightjar styling refactor. No data impact. Fix is staged and awaiting release-manager sign-off; hold the Thursday train until it lands. Rollback instructions, affected screenshots, and the sign-off checklist are collected on the internal page here.

wiki page, bawig-yawep: https://jenkins.nelvrotech.local/ticket/build/projects/view/view/pages/view/a285c2b5588ad4f337d9b5f2